Storm name:JULIO
Maximum wind speed:47 mph, (40 knots)
Lowest central pressure:1000
Advisory Start Date:2002/9/25/0600Z
Advisory End Date:2002/9/26/0600Z

Name:JULIO/Date:2002/9/25/0600Z/Latitude:15.400/Longitude:-101.600/Wind:35mph (30 knots) /Central Pressure:1005/Category:Tropical Depression
Name:JULIO/Date:2002/9/25/1200Z/Latitude:16.100/Longitude:-101.600/Wind:41mph (35 knots) /Central Pressure:1003/Category:Tropical Storm
Name:JULIO/Date:2002/9/25/1800Z/Latitude:17.000/Longitude:-101.900/Wind:47mph (40 knots) /Central Pressure:1001/Category:Tropical Storm
Name:JULIO/Date:2002/9/26/0000Z/Latitude:18.000/Longitude:-102.400/Wind:47mph (40 knots) /Central Pressure:1000/Category:Tropical Storm
Name:JULIO/Date:2002/9/26/0600Z/Latitude:18.700/Longitude:-103.300/Wind:41mph (35 knots) /Central Pressure:1003/Category:Tropical Storm
